About

15 resident oncologists were conducted to evaluate the clinical efficacy of DLS in multicenter. They were 1:1 randomly asked to independently read the test images without the assistance of DLS software or with the assistance. Area under the receiver operating characteristic curve (AUC), sensitivity, and specificity of the DLS were calculated with professional graders as the reference standard.

Inclusion criteria

  1. pathology-proven diagnosis of solid tumor;
  2. spinal CT scan indicating spinal metastasis with at least one lesion;
  3. no previous surgery for spinal metastasis

Exclusion criteria

  1. spinal CT scans with no sagittal reconstruction;
  2. the radiologist considered that the quality of CT image was unqualified.
